Italian pianist Simone Alessandro Tavoni graduated from the Giacomo Puccini Conservatoire in La Spezia, Liguria before continuing his studies in Florence, Budapest and in London at the Royal College of Music. He is the winner of numerous national competitions in Italy, has given concerts across the world and is a Park Lane Group Artist. His solo recital brings together four of the greats of piano writing, from the classicism of Clementi to the Romanticism of Schumann and Liszt and Impressionism of Debussy.
M. Clementi
Sonata in F-sharp minor, Op.25, No.5
R. Schumann
Kinderszenen
C. Debussy
Images oubliées
F. Liszt
Grande fantaisie sur des motifs de La serenata e L’orgia des Soirées musicales, S.422
